The AD9779BSVZ is a high-performance, dual-channel, 16-bit digital-to-analog converter (DAC) designed by Analog Devices Inc., a leader in high-performance semiconductors for signal processing applications. This product is part of the TxDAC series, which are known for their exceptional data conversion speeds and signal quality, making them ideal for demanding applications such as wireless base stations, cable modem termination systems, and broadband wireless systems.
Key Features
- High Resolution: 16-bit dual DAC provides excellent dynamic range and fine granularity.
- High Sample Rates: Capable of update rates up to 1 GSPS, enabling the generation of wideband signals with high fidelity.
- Integrated Interpolation Filters: Includes 2x, 4x, and 8x interpolation filters, reducing the need for external components and simplifying system design.
- Mix-Mode Operation: Supports both single-carrier and multicarrier generation, providing flexibility for various modulation schemes.
- Digital Signal Processing: Features digital up-conversion and a quadrature digital modulator, enhancing system performance.
- Flexible Interface: LVDS (Low-Voltage Differential Signaling) interface for high-speed data transfer with reduced noise.

Product Specifications
| Parameter |
Value |
| Resolution |
16-bit |
| Max Sample Rate |
1 GSPS |
| Number of Channels |
2 |
| Package / Case |
100-TQFP (14x14) |
| Interface Type |
LVDS |
